CHOOSING YOUR SUMMER
WEDDING DATE

Summer wedding dates are popular because of extended daylight, vacation availability, and beautiful weather. However, it is important to consider peak heat in July or August, as well as holiday weekends that may affect guest travel and costs. June and early September often strike the perfect balance. Selecting the right date ensures your celebration feels comfortable and accessible for everyone attending.

SELECTING A SUMMER
WEDDING VENUE

Your venue sets the tone for your summer wedding. Outdoor spaces like gardens, vineyards, and lakeside properties are favorites, but they require weather contingency plans. Indoor venues with large windows or outdoor access offer the best of both worlds. When choosing a space, make sure it accommodates airflow, shade, and options for cooling down. A venue that balances beauty and practicality will create the perfect backdrop for your day.

SUMMER WEDDING
DRESSES

Choosing the right summer wedding dress is about comfort and style. Lightweight fabrics such as chiffon, organza, and crepe are perfect for staying cool while still looking elegant. Sleeveless or off-the-shoulder designs remain popular, offering both romance and breathability. Whether you prefer romantic lace or sleek satin, summer wedding gowns bring effortless grace to warm-weather ceremonies.

GROOM AND GROOMSMEN ATTIRE FOR SUMMER

Lightweight fabrics and breathable materials are key when planning attire for the groom and groomsmen. Linen and cotton blends offer a stylish yet practical solution. Lighter colors like tan, light gray, or pale blue pair beautifully with summer wedding colors and themes. Consider open collars or suspenders for a more casual celebration. Comfort-focused attire helps ensure everyone looks sharp without overheating.

SUMMER WEDDING BOUQUETS
AND FLOWERS

Summer offers a rich variety of floral options, from roses and peonies to hydrangeas and sunflowers. Bouquets for summer weddings often highlight seasonal blooms with vibrant greenery, creating a lively yet romantic feel. Heat tolerance is important, so consult with your florist about flowers that will hold up during outdoor ceremonies. Choosing seasonal summer wedding flowers ensures both freshness and affordability.

CEREMONY
PLANNING FOR
WARM WEATHER

Outdoor summer ceremonies are beautiful but require thoughtful planning. Provide shade, water stations, and fans to keep guests comfortable. Think about ceremony timing: morning or late afternoon often provides cooler temperatures and softer light for photos. A well-planned summer wedding ceremony balances beauty with practicality.

FOOD AND BEVERAGE
IDEAS FOR SUMMER
WEDDINGS

Seasonal cuisine brings freshness and vibrancy to a summer wedding menu. Think grilled vegetables, fresh seafood, or farm-to-table fare. Cold cocktails, fruit-infused water, and frozen desserts help guests beat the heat. Interactive stations like build-your-own tacos or ice cream bars create memorable moments. Tying your menu to the season adds a personal and thoughtful touch.
